This type dish is much-favored in Iceland as a buffet/party appy item + a starter course for special dinners at home & in all restaurants. It is often dressed in this fashion, but is usually served w/baguette slices, butter & a creamy mustard-dill sauce. While DH & I both prefer the use of olive oil, he is a purist when it comes to most other adds & I am not. I adore the addition of capers & onion, so we were both able to indulge our favorite ways w/this when I served it as part of his Welcome Home From Vienna dinner yesterday. The smoked salmon was sliced right from our freezer, the best way to get the paper-thin slices preferred. This is worth every star it got, so thx for your help making his homecoming spec.
